Be aware (or, just beware), this book is in the Just for Fun category of the bookshop. The description alone is worth the price of admission:
Is Green Acres the place to be? Professor and bestselling author Race Fletcher thinks so, but he chooses tiny, cornfield surrounded Jasper College as his retreat from New York City. His work Deconstructing Green Acres has put him at the top of the academic pecking order. At the bottom in Jasper is Underdog, who was expelled a few weeks into his freshman year for smoking marijuana. Now he's a townee and works int he campus copy shop, a classic slacker. When both men are rivals for the same woman's love, Underdog is bound to lose. But it turns out that both Race and the College president have secrets, the students are restless, and a copy shop can become a position of power even if you are just a lowly townee. Could it be . . . the new romance genre of the academic world . . . or just fun trash? We'll let you know . . . or maybe you can let us know.
